Font Pairing Tips for Maximum Impact

Typography is about balance. Daina works best when paired with fonts that complement its character without clashing. A popular combo is matching it with a clean sans serif font like Montserrat or Lato for captions and body copy. These combinations keep your design assets fresh and easy to read while maintaining the creative edge of Daina.

If you want a more editorial or professional look, try pairing Daina with a serif font such as Playfair Display or Georgia. This pairing is particularly effective for blog headers, magazine-style landing pages, or branded templates that need a timeless yet modern appeal.

Mobile Optimization and Small Screens

With over 50% of web traffic coming from mobile devices, optimizing for smaller screens is non-negotiable. Daina performs admirably here because its stroke variations and spacing are designed to remain legible even at reduced sizes. However, always test your graphics on actual devices before publishing. Sometimes, a slight adjustment in weight or size can significantly boost readability in fast-scrolling environments.

When using Daina in thumbnails or preview images, consider bold weights to cut through noise. Lighter versions may lose their charm in tiny formats, so choose wisely based on context and platform requirements.
